Last year, for the first time, I decided to run the Disney Princess Half Marathon. Now, that sounds like it should be a relatively simple endeavor, right? After all, I've run a few marathons, a couple 50Ks, and many ten milers. It's not. Last year was the first time I ran the half marathon distance, which is distinctly different than is shorter or longer brethren. That said, it's an easier half marathon than most because it is basically a 13.1 mile photo safari through the grounds of Disney between Epcot and the Cinderella's Castle.
Well, I had such a good time last year that I'm running it again this year. Next Sunday to be exact. At first I thought I'd set an ambitious goal for myself after running a 1:53:31 half last fall. I thought "why not shoot for 1:50:00 or even 1:45:00?" Then, as I was doing my long run today I thought better of it. After all, the point of the Princess Half is to enjoy the course, stop at the photo ops all along the course, and soak in the dawn breaking over Cinderella Castle. We'll shelve the more ambitious half marathon goal for later this year and just have fun next week.
Now on to today's run. There's little to say except that it was remarkably uneventful. With one exception that is...I was WAY under-fueled for a ten mile run. I got a bit weak about 7 miles in because of the lack of calories consumed during the day. Reminder to self - next Saturday night carbo load and put a sleeve of gel shots in my race gear for Sunday. I can guarantee a much happier run that way. Happy trails!
